تثبت لعبة Loddlenaut أن عالمًا مائيًا مريحًا لا يتطلب محرك AAA أو أجهزة من الجيل التالي. تم تطويرها باستخدام Unity ونمذجتها في Blender، تحقق هذه اللعبة المستقلة جمالية whimsical منخفضة المضلعات تعطي الأولوية للهدوء البصري على الواقعية. بالنسبة للمطورين الذين يبحثون عن أسلوب فعال وجذاب، تقدم اللعبة دروسًا قيمة حول تحسين الأصول وتصميم المستويات المغمورة.
تحسين الأصول المائية باستخدام Blender و Unity 🌊
يكمن مفتاح الأداء في Loddlenaut في إدارة الهندسة. تحافظ نماذج المخلوقات والشعاب المرجانية، التي تم إنشاؤها في Blender، على عدد منخفض جدًا من المضلعات، باستخدام مواد مسطحة الألوان (تظليل مسطح) بدلاً من خرائط الإزاحة المعقدة. يقلل هذا من تكلفة الإضاءة في Unity. بالنسبة للمياه، يتم استخدام شادر بسيط مع شفافية وإزاحة طفيفة للرؤوس، مع تجنب أنظمة الجسيمات المكلفة. يمكن للمطورين تكرار ذلك باستخدام أداة تقليل المضلعات في Blender وتطبيق مواد بدون نسيج في Unity، مما يحقق مظهرًا نظيفًا ومعدل إطارات مرتفع حتى على الأجهزة المتواضعة.
تصميم المستويات: عمق بدون تعقيد 🐠
يتجنب التصميم تحت الماء في Loddlenaut الارتباك من خلال نقاط مرجعية بصرية واضحة: تكوينات صخرية بألوان الباستيل وفقاعات صاعدة توجه اللاعب. بدلاً من محيط مفتوح واسع، تقسم اللعبة المساحة إلى مناطق مغلقة بحدود طبيعية، مما يقلل من حمل العرض ويبسط التنقل. بالنسبة للعبة مستقلة، هذه التقنية مثالية: بناء مساحات محدودة واستخدام إضاءة Unity بألوان ناعمة (الأزرق والأخضر) يخلق جوًا غامرًا دون الحاجة إلى معالجة لاحقة ثقيلة.
كيف تمكنت من تحسين أداء المحيط والإضاءة في Loddlenaut لجعل عالم تحت الماء منخفض المضلعات يعمل بسلاسة في Unity دون الحاجة إلى أجهزة عالية الجودة
(ملاحظة: مطور الألعاب هو شخص يقضي 1000 ساعة في صنع لعبة يكملها الناس في ساعتين)